Pixel 10 users can now leverage the intuitive Circle to Search feature to meticulously deconstruct an outfit displayed on their screen, enabling precise searches for individual clothing items.

Google is rolling out a suite of powerful new functionalities to its Pixel smartphones through its latest March update. A significant addition is the enhanced capability of the Gemini AI assistant, which can now perform complex tasks on behalf of the user, such as ordering groceries or arranging a ride. This advanced feature, initially unveiled during Samsung’s Unpacked event last week, is currently becoming available for the Pixel 10, Pixel 10 Pro, and Pixel 10 Pro XL devices.

Through Gemini’s innovative agentic feature, users can direct the assistant to execute tasks within designated applications, including popular services like Uber and Grubhub. This functionality operates seamlessly in the background while the user continues to interact with their phone, with Google emphasizing that users retain full oversight and the ability to intervene or halt any ongoing process at their discretion. Notably, this feature is also slated for release on Samsung S26 phones, preceding the much-anticipated yet delayed similar capabilities for Siri.

In conjunction with the Gemini update, Google is also introducing several new enhancements to Circle to Search, a tool that allows users to initiate a search simply by drawing a circle around an item on their screen. Now, owners across the entire Pixel 10 lineup can utilize Circle to Search not only to dissect an outfit and pinpoint specific garments but also to access an option for virtually trying on the selected look.

Furthermore, Google is refining Magic Cue, an intelligent feature designed to proactively generate context-aware suggestions across various applications such as messaging, email, weather, and phone. For instance, if a friend requests a restaurant recommendation, Magic Cue will automatically present tailored suggestions based on their known preferences. This particular feature is being deployed to the Pixel 10, Pixel 10 Pro, Pixel 10 Pro XL, and Pixel 10 Pro Fold in specific countries and languages. These devices will also receive a new “comfort” view, engineered to “reduce visual stimulation from very bright or saturated colors.”

Older Pixel smartphone models are also set to receive a range of new features. Pixel 8 devices and newer will gain a sophisticated new desktop experience when connected to an external display, while Pixel 7 users and above can benefit from Google’s At-a-Glance widget for real-time updates on commute departures, delays, and alternative routes. Meanwhile, Pixel 6 devices and newer are being updated with support for a Now Playing app that identifies ambient music, custom AI-generated app icons, and the ability to view sports scores and stock market prices directly from the home or lock screen.
